Cement pad pouring services involve the process of creating a solid, level foundation made from poured concrete. This service typically starts with preparing the site, which includes clearing the area, leveling the ground, and setting up formwork to shape the pad. Once preparations are complete, a professional contractor will pour and finish the concrete to ensure a smooth, durable surface. This type of foundation provides a stable base for various structures, such as sheds, garages, or outdoor equipment, helping to prevent settling or shifting over time.

One common problem that cement pad pouring services help address is uneven or unstable ground that can cause structures to wobble or become damaged. Without a proper foundation, decks, storage sheds, or other outdoor structures may crack, sink, or become unsafe. A professionally poured concrete pad offers a level, sturdy surface that distributes weight evenly, reducing the risk of structural issues. It also helps protect property from moisture damage by elevating the base of any structure above ground level, preventing water pooling and erosion.

The overview below groups typical Cement Pad Pouring proj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Easton, PA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Pads - Typical costs for small cement pad pouring projects in Easton, PA range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s, such as a small storage shed base, fall within this middle range. Larger or more complex projects can exceed this amount but are less common.

Standard Driveway Pads - For standard-sized driveway pads, local contractors often charge between $1,200-$3,000. Most projects in this category tend to land in the middle of this range, with fewer reaching the higher end due to additional site preparation needs.

Large or Custom Projects - Larger, more customized cement pads, such as those for RV parking or commercial use, can cost from $3,500 to over $7,000. These projects are less frequent and typically involve additional labor or materials, pushing costs into higher tiers.

Full Replacement or Complex Installations - Complete removal and replacement of existing pads or highly intricate installations can reach $5,000 or more. Such projects are less common and usually require detailed planning and specialized equipment, which increases overall costs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a cement pad and why is it needed? A cement pad provides a stable, level foundation for structures like sheds, decks, or outdoor equipment, helping to ensure their stability and longevity.

How do local contractors prepare the site for pouring a cement pad? Contractors typically clear the area, level the ground, set forms, and add a gravel base before pouring and finishing the concrete.

What factors influence the size and thickness of a cement pad? The size and thickness depend on the intended use, load requirements, and local building codes, which service providers can help determine.

Are there different types of concrete finishes available for cement pads? Yes, options include smooth, textured, or stamped finishes, which can be selected based on aesthetic preferences and functional needs.

What steps are involved in the pouring process for a cement pad? The process includes site preparation, form installation, reinforcement placement, concrete pouring, and finishing to achieve a durable surface.
